POSITION OVERVIEW:

Startec Compression & Process is currently recruiting for a Project Coordinator – Heat Exchangers to work at our Glenmore Office ( Suite 240, 4000 Glenmore Court SE, Calgary, AB T2C 5R8) in Calgary, AB . The Project Coordinator of Heat Exchangers will provide Project Management services to deliver projects on budget, and on schedule and ensure all project deliverables comply with the requirements of the project plan. Reporting to the Director of Projects, the Project Coordinator of Heat Exchangers will primarily be accountable for preparing cost estimates, writing proposals, assisting with the engineering and design, and following the orders through to delivery. The Project Coordinator of Heat Exchangers will work closely with engineering, procurement, and fabrication teams to ensure successful project outcomes. This role will provide project management support, encouragement, and heat exchanger expertise to support the growth and development of fellow teammates and co-workers.

TECHNICAL SKILLS:

  • Heat Exchanger Principles and Design : A strong understanding of heat exchanger principles, including different types of heat exchangers (e.g., shell and tube, plate, finned), heat transfer mechanisms, and fluid. Knowledge of heat exchanger design considerations, such as sizing, material selection, and performance optimization.
  • Engineering Drawings and Specifications: Proficiency in reading and interpreting engineering drawings, specifications, and technical documents related to heat exchanger design and installation. This includes understanding symbols, dimensions, and tolerances, as well as familiarity with drawing software and CAD tools.
  • Project Management Software: Experience with project management software and tools, such as Microsoft Project, Primavera, or similar applications.
  • Technical Documentation and Reporting: Strong skills in creating and maintaining project documentation, including project plans, schedules, progress reports, and change orders. The ability to accurately communicate technical information and provide clear and concise reports to stakeholders.
  • Quality Assurance and Control: Familiarity with quality assurance and control processes in heat exchanger projects. This includes knowledge of inspection techniques, testing procedures, and compliance with relevant industry standards and codes (e.g., ASME, TEMA) to ensure quality and performance requirements are met
  • Risk Assessment and Management: Understanding risk assessment methodologies and being able to identify and mitigate potential risks and hazards associated with heat exchanger projects. This includes conducting risk assessments, implementing risk mitigation strategies, and ensuring adherence to health, safety, and environmental regulations.
  • Technical Knowledge of Related Systems: Technical knowledge of these related systems and their integration with heat exchangers to coordinate projects effectively and addressing any technical issues that may arise.
